I received a 5508 WLC, that I wanted to configure as a guest anchor for our DMZ.  I stepped through the console configuration.  Now that the setup is complete, can I attach my laptop directly to the copper SFP, and access the WLC web portal?  I gave my laptop an IP address, in the same subnet, but still can't connect to the portal, or ping the WLC IP address.  Any help would be much appreciated.

If your talking about the management portal it's because of the tagging on the management interface. Set that to '0' which is untagged and you will be able to access the management portal. At the end it's better to tag the management but how your trying to do it, you can't have it tagged.

You need the WLC to be fully functional before you can test the splash page. The WLC will hijack or intercept the users homepage and will try to resolve that page prior to issuing the splash page. If this doesn't work, then you don't get a splash page.
